This year, from 27th July until 5th October (10 weeks), we are encouraging every member of Living Water to reach out and connect with one or two others in the church to become partners in prayer.

 

“The Lord is near to all who call on Him, to all who call on Him in truth.”  Psalm 145:8

 

For some partnering in prayer may feel very natural, but for others there might be a sense of uncertainty, so let’s lay out a few points for clarification:

  • Catching up for prayer could take place on a weekly or fortnightly basis.
  • It could involve a walk, a cup of coffee or a catch up in an agreed location.
  • It could be a short catch up for 30 min or an hour or more. It’s important to agree on the length of time.
  • Men with men and women with women.
  • If you aren’t sure who to partner with, then Andrea Nicholson will be able to ‘match’ you with a member of the church more familiar with prayer partnering.

 

Some important features of prayer partnering:

Trust: Its important to establish a sense of mutual trust & respect by being attentive in listening & considerate in speaking with one another.

Confidentiality: Its important to discuss & agree on what is confidential and what is not.
